The LG OLED55CXPUA is designed with gamers in mind. This 55-inch OLED TV delivers stunning visuals with its 4K resolution and wide color gamut. The TV supports NVIDIA G-SYNC and FreeSync, reducing screen tearing and stuttering for a smoother gaming experience.

With HDMI 2.1 ports, it can handle the demands of next-gen gaming consoles, offering features like Variable Refresh Rate (VRR) and Auto Low Latency Mode (ALLM). The TV's AI-enhanced picture and sound adjustments ensure that you get the best settings for every type of content.

Additionally, its webOS platform provides easy access to a wide range of streaming services and apps, making it a great all-around entertainment device.

The LG 75QNED99UPA is a cutting-edge TV that offers an 8K resolution, providing four times the detail of 4K TVs. This 75-inch QNED TV combines Quantum Dot and NanoCell technologies to deliver stunning color reproduction and brightness.

It supports HDR10, Dolby Vision, and HLG, ensuring that you get the best possible picture quality for all types of content. The AI-powered processor optimizes both picture and sound settings in real-time, enhancing your overall viewing experience.

The TV also features HDMI 2.1 ports, making it compatible with the latest gaming consoles and offering features like VRR and ALLM. Its webOS platform provides easy access to a wide range of streaming services and apps.
